What is the relationship between telescope aperture and the amount of light collected?.
- A.Directly proportional.
- B.Inversely proportional.
- C.No relationship.
- D.Only applicable to refracting telescopes.
Model answer
What a good answer should say
- Directly proportional.
Explanation
Why this works
The amount of light collected by a telescope is directly proportional to the square of the aperture diameter. As the aperture increases, the collecting area increases, allowing more light to enter the telescope.
